Well, I have 114 Blu-Ray/HD-DVDs.

Buying from Amazon (2 for 1 sales, buy 2 get 1 free, etc.), buy.com 14.95 sales plus google checkout $10 savings, DeepDiscount's bi-annual 20% off sale, family video's low prices, dvdplanet, fry's, Warner Home Video (30% off codes and free shipping on orders over $50), etc., my average disc cost is $14.16.

Don't forget to take advantage of any and all rebates. I've saved $10 each on The Rock, Con Air, Kill Bill 1 & 2, The Sixth Sense, Signs and Unbreakable.

The only two titles that I've paid over $30 for are T2 french import and the Australian Casino Royale (more violence - yay!).

There are deals to be had, you just have to know where to look. I NEVER buy at B&M stores. So I have to wait a little longer for my movies, big deal. I'd rather save money.

I never pay for shipping and rarely pay any sales tax for online orders.

I even create spreadsheets to keep track of best prices when there are a lot of titles I want coming out in a short period of time. October being a prime example (Bond, Jones, Hulk, etc.)

Hell, Amazon has all six James Bond movies (via the six pack) for $18.66 each.

Perhaps you just need to do a better job of finding the deals out there.
